try a different cardio. if you were running, do spin. don't do it every day either. your body needs to recover.

plus add more strength training and go heavy! there is no point doing 100 reps with 2lb weights. you may as well not do anything.

you need to build muscle because that will increase your metabolism and you will keeping burning long after your cardio has finished.

you will also need to look at how much you are eating in terms of calories. the lighter you get the less you will need to eat. cutting things out doesn't help per se, it's the overall calories that count.

strangely enough what has helped me get over a plateau is a cheat meal. my calories are fairly restricted though but if i stalled, i'd eat a massive pizza and then go back to my regular eating habits. apparently it's got something to do with leptins.

Mix it up - Try Hiit (its been mentioned before) but the best thing that worked for me was kettlebells.

They are an anerobic workout which maintains muscle and also burns fat at the same time.

With working out you have 2 options:

1.) You burn calories during the workout and then that's it, ie, low to modearate cardio, over a period of time your body will get used to this so its not fully pushed for the time you are training.

2.) Anerobic or EPOC - You burn calories when you train but with EPOC you continue to burn after your work - its known as excess post exercise oxygen consumption. It keeps your body elevated as you need oxygen therefore burning more calories.

http://blitzconditioning.com/epoc-what-is-it/?doing_wp_cron=1500478626.6687901020050048828125.

The other option is to look into full body workouts or conditioning workouts like MMA fighters do. They usually use the entire body too which takes more oxygen to drive.

lol, just to be contrary, don't skip any meals! food is fuel. your body needs it to keep working, for repair and to keep you exercising at your best.

if you skip, your body will think it is starving and it will hang on to the weight you have. it will slow your metabolism and make it harder to lose weight.

if you go to bed hungry then you won't sleep well and good sleep aids in weight loss.

so eat! (just eat the right stuff 😉)
